QGIS Tutorial
Workshop der AG CAA 2014
Universität Tübingen
15. Februar 2014


Inhalt
I Grundlagen
- AtlantGIS - Das Szenario
- Die Einbindung unterschiedlicher Datenquellen
- Nützliche Anpassungen und Erweiterungen
II. Analytische Funktionen
- Überblick der Funktionen
- Analytisches Arbeiten
- Erweiterte Prozessierungsmöglichkeiten
III Präsentation von Daten
- Anzeige von Geodaten (Datenansicht)
- Erstellen und Verwalten von Druckzusammenstellungen
- Zusammenstellung spezifischer Kartierungen
I Grundlagen - AtlantGIS
- Idee
- fiktiver, freier Datensatz (cc-by-sa 4.0)
- einfache Daten mit hohem narrativen Potential
- eingebunden in prototypische Anwendungsszenarien für GIS in der Archäologie
- inspiriert durch die Schilderungen Platons in den Dialogen "Timaios" und insb. "Kritias"
I Grundlagen - AtlantGIS
- AtlantGIS Daten sind offen für Ergänzungen
- Andere Aufgabenstellungen mit vorhandenen Daten
- Erweiterte Aufgabenstellungen mit neuen Daten
- Heute:
- Aufteilung der Insel zwischen den zehn Söhnen des Poseidon und der Kleito
- Denkbare Ergänzungen:
- Gräberfelder der Bewohner von AtlantGIS
- Prospektionsdaten
- Modellierung der zentralen Stadt mit Kanälen etc.
I Grundlagen - Datenquellen
Dateibasierte Raster- und Vektorformate
- Raster: DGM (GeoTIFF)
- Vektor: Küstenlinie (Shapefile)
Geodatenbanken
- Spatialite: Fundorte
OGC-Geodaten Web-Services
- WMS: Weltkarte
- WFS: Gewässer
I Grundlagen - Datenquellen
Dateibasierte Raster- und Vektorformate
Rasterformat GeoTIFF: digitales Höhenmodell
..\AtlantGIS\raster\atlantgis_dgm.tif
Vektorformat Shapefile: Küstenlinie
..\AtlantGIS\vector\shp\kuestenlinie.shp



..\AtlantGIS\vector\shp\kuestenlinie.shp
I Grundlagen - Datenquellen
Geodatenbanken:
Vektorformat Spatialite-Datenbank: archäologische Fundstellen
➥ Layer ➥ Spatialite-Layer hinzufügen
➥ Neu
➥..\AtlantGIS\vector\db\atlantgis_sites.sqlite




I Grundlagen - Datenquellen
OGC-Geodaten Web-Services
Direkte Einbindung externer Geodaten
- Visualisierung: Web Map Service (WMS)
- Vektor: Web Feature Service (WFS)
- Raster: Web Coverage Service (WCS)
I Grundlagen - Datenquellen
OGC-Geodaten Web-Services
Suche über QGIS Oberfläche
➥ WMS Layer hinzufügen
➥ Serversuche



I Grundlagen - Datenquellen
OGC-Geodaten Web-Services
weitere Dienste:
- OpenStreetMap als WMS: http://ows.terrestris.de/osm/service? (WMS)
- Gewässer von AtlantGIS http://143.93.114.113/geoserver/workshop/wfs (WFS)
I Grundlagen
Anpassung der Benutzeroberfläche
Benötigte Werkzeuge(leisten) können ein- und ausgeblendet werden:
➥ Ansicht ➥ Bedienfelder / Werkzeugkästen

I Datenquellen
Anpassung der Benutzeroberfläche
Eingabeformulare für Vektordaten können angepasst werden:
- Kontrollierte Vokabulare
- Vordefinierte Werte(bereiche)
- etc.





I Datenquellen
Nützliche Erweiterungen zur Datenpflege
- QGIS-Browser
- Dateimanager, Metadaten
- Table Manager
- Erweiterte Funktionen für Attributtabellen
- OpenLayers
- Einbinden Karten-/Satellitendaten GeoWeb-APIs
- Vorsicht: Ändert KBS für das Projekt
- Einbinden Karten-/Satellitendaten GeoWeb-APIs
- Value Tool
- Interaktives Abgreifen von Rasterzellenwerten
- GPS Werkzeuge
- Laden/Editieren von gpx-Daten
- Up- und Download vom/zum GPS-Gerät
- Benötigt GPSBabel
I Datenquellen
Erweiterungen installieren





I Datenquellen
Versteckte Funktionen in Menüs/Erweiterungen
Leerwerte bei Raster (Eigenschaften)
➥ Definition der Werte, die auf NULL gesetzt werden sollen
Datenkodierung setzen
➥ Layer ➥ Eigenschaften ➥ Seite "Allgemein"
➥ Datenquellenkodierung (UTF-8)




Datenformate
- QGIS nutzt die Geospatial Data Abstraction Library (GDAL)
- http://www.gdal.org/
- GDAL-Utilities
- gdalinfo - Dateiinformationen (Raster)
- gdal_translate - Rasterdaten konvertieren
- gdalwarp - Projizieren von Rasterdaten
- gdal_contour - Höhenlinien aus DGM rechnen
- gdaldem - Analyse und Visualisierung von DGMs
- gdal_rasterize - Raster aus Vektordaten erstellen
- gdaltransform - Koordinatenlisten umrechnen
- Umfangreiche Funktionen über Konsole für große Datensätze/Batch-Modus
- QGIS-Menü 'Raster' bietet GUI für eine Reihe dieser Werkzeuge
Datenformate
Vektordaten in QGIS: OGR Simple Features Library
- Teil des GDAL-Projekts
Häufig übersehen
Die Website des Projekts bietet eine extrem umfangreiche Dokumentation zu allen möglichen Geodatenformaten
- Rasterdatenformate
- Vektordatenformate